A 256 GB M.2 2280 NVMe SSD delivering 2100 MB/s read and 1600 MB/s write speeds for laptops and small form factor PCs
The GUDGA 256GB M.2 2280 PCIe 3.0 x4 NVMe internal SSD uses 3D TLC NAND and a PCIe Gen 3.0 x4 interface. It delivers up to 2100 MB/s sequential read and 1600 MB/s sequential write speeds. Sustained rates reach 1900 MB/s read and 1450 MB/s write. Random performance is rated at 280K IOPS read and 250K IOPS write. The drive fits the standard M.2 2280 form factor.
This 256GB model suits laptop and small-form-factor PC upgrades where an M.2 2280 NVMe slot is present. Buyers needing higher capacity should consider the 512GB or 1TB options in the same range. Systems limited to PCIe x2 or older interfaces will not achieve the stated speeds.
The PCIe 3.0 x4 NVMe interface determines compatibility and peak throughput. Verify that the host device provides an M-key M.2 slot wired for PCIe 3.0 x4 before purchase.

The drive uses the standard M.2 2280 (80 mm) form factor and an M-key PCIe 3.0 x4 NVMe connector, which matches most modern laptops and compact PCs that support NVMe.
The operating system will report roughly 230.4 GB because storage makers use decimal gigabytes while the OS uses binary gigabytes.
Sustained sequential read reaches 1900 MB/s and sustained sequential write reaches 1450 MB/s once the drive settles into steady-state operation.
